Front-end Development: Front-end developers focus on the user interface and user experience (UI/UX) of websites. They use technologies like HTML, CSS, and JavaScript to create visually appealing and interactive web pages. My capabilities in front-end development include designing responsive and accessible web interfaces, optimizing performance, and ensuring cross-browser compatibility.
Back-end Development: Back-end developers work on the server-side of websites, handling data, databases, and server interactions. My skills in back-end development cover building robust APIs, implementing security measures, optimizing server performance, and working with languages like Python, Node.js, and PHP.
Full-Stack Development: As a full-stack developer, I'm proficient in both front-end and back-end technologies, enabling me to create end-to-end solutions. I can develop custom web applications, e-commerce platforms, content management systems (CMS), and more.
Native App Development: I can develop native mobile apps using platform-specific technologies like Swift/Objective-C for iOS and Java/Kotlin for Android. These apps offer the best performance and access to device-specific features.
Hybrid App Development: I have expertise in hybrid app development frameworks like React Native and Flutter, allowing me to build apps that work on both iOS and Android with a single codebase. This can be a cost-effective solution for employers looking to target multiple platforms.
Cross-Platform Development: Employers can benefit from my skills in cross-platform development using technologies such as Xamarin and Ionic. This approach can reduce development time and costs while providing wide platform coverage.